Abstract

We present the results on the relativistic six-pion scattering amplitude at low energy, calculated at within the framework of the massive nonlinear sigma model extended to the next-to-leading order in the chiral counting. For , this approach corresponds to the two(-quark)-flavor Chiral Perturbation Theory. We also present the expressions for the pion mass, pion decay constant and the four-pion amplitude in the case of (meson) flavors at .
